GENERAL FUNCTION / SUMMARY
The Accounting and Commission Assistant plays a vital role in supporting both the accounting and commission calculation functions. This position is responsible for bank reconciliations, credit card statement reviews, 1099 preparation, and maintaining accurate records. Additionally, the role assists in commission calculations for assigned life and other lines of business to ensure timely and accurate processing.
MAJOR D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Accounting Support
- Perform bank reconciliations and ensure accurate transaction records.
- Process and reconcile credit card statements for assigned companies.
- Assist in the preparation and distribution of 1099 forms.
- Maintain and organize financial records, invoices, and other documentation.
Commission Support
- Assist with commission calculations for assigned life insurance and other business lines.
- Verify commission statements and ensure accurate payouts.
- Maintain detailed records of commission payments and discrepancies.
- Communicate with internal teams to resolve commission-related issues.
General Support
- Provide administrative assistance to the Accounting and Commission teams.
- Support audit and compliance efforts by ensuring accurate record-keeping.
- Assist with other accounting and commission-related tasks as needed.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
- Associate's or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field.
- 1+ years of experience in accounting, bookkeeping, or commission processing.
- Strong attention to detail and ability to work with numbers.
- Proficiency in Excel and accounting software preferred.
-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ines.
- Strong communication and problem-solving skills.
